Student Visa (Subclass 500)
The Student Visa (Subclass 500) allows international students to study full-time in Australia. Our counselors provide comprehensive guidance through the entire application process, including meeting financial requirements, health insurance, and genuine student (GS) criteria.
- Confirmation of Enrollment (CoE) from an Australian educational institution
- Financial capacity proof (tuition fees, living costs of AUD 29,710 per year, travel costs)
- English proficiency (IELTS, TOEFL, PTE, or equivalent)
- Overseas Student Health Cover (OSHC)
- Meeting the Genuine Student (GS) requirement
- Character and health requirements

Manageable Living Expenses
While Australia has a high standard of living, costs are manageable with proper planning. Students typically need AUD 29,710 per year for living expenses, varying by location. Major cities like Sydney and Melbourne are more expensive than regional areas, which offer more affordable options and additional immigration benefits.

Generous Scholarship Opportunities
Australia offers numerous scholarships for international students through government initiatives like Australia Awards, Destination Australia, and Research Training Program, as well as university-specific scholarships based on academic merit, research potential, and specific fields of study.

Admission Requirements
Learn about the requirements for studying in Australia at undergraduate and postgraduate levels.
Undergraduate Requirements
- Completed 12th grade with strong academic performance (70-80% or higher depending on program)
- English proficiency: IELTS (6.0-6.5), TOEFL (70-90), or PTE (50-64)
- Specific subject prerequisites for certain programs
- Portfolio or audition for creative arts programs
- Statement of purpose and academic references
Postgraduate Requirements
- Bachelor's degree with minimum 60-70% or equivalent GPA
- English proficiency: IELTS (6.5-7.0), TOEFL (90-100), or PTE (65-79)
- Work experience for MBA and certain professional programs
- Research proposal for research degrees
Intakes & Application Deadlines
Plan your application timeline for studying in Australia.
Main Intake Periods
- February/March (Semester 1)
- July/August (Semester 2)
- Other Intakes:
- November (Summer term) - limited programs
Application Deadlines
Undergraduate Programs
November-January for February intake; May-June for July intake
Postgraduate Programs
Varies by university and program, generally 3-6 months before intended start date
